Application and Care for Temporary Rose Tattoos
1. How to Apply Temporary Tattoos
To apply a temporary rose tattoo, follow these simple steps:
- Choose the area where you want to place the tattoo and clean the skin thoroughly.
- Remove the protective cover from the tattoo and place the design face down on your skin.
- Press a damp cloth against the back of the tattoo for about 30 seconds.
- Gently peel off the backing to reveal your new temporary rose tattoo.
2. Aftercare Tips
To ensure your temporary tattoo lasts as long as possible, consider these tips:
- Avoid waterproofing products or vigorous scrubbing on the tattooed area.
- Keep the area moisturized but avoid oil-based lotions that can lift the tattoo.
- Try to keep the tattooed area out of direct sunlight to prevent fading.
How to Remove Temporary Rose Tattoos
When you're ready to remove your temporary tattoo, you can use baby oil, rubbing alcohol, or adhesive removers. Apply the remover with a cotton ball, and gently rub until the tattoo starts to lift off. Rinse the area with soap and water afterward, and you’re all set!
